Basic pork and veggie stir-fry recipe

Elevate your dinner game with this flavorful pork and vegetable noodle stir-fry.
Ingredients:
  • 440g packet shelf-stable thin hokkien noodles
  • 36.40 gm peanut oil
  • 500g pork fillet, thinly sliced
  • 1 red onion, cut into thin wedges
  • 1 red capsicum, sliced
  • 1 carrot, sliced diagonally
  • 100g button mushrooms, halved
  • 1 bunch broccolini, trimmed, cut into 4cm lengths
  • 76.25 gm oyster sauce
  • 22.00 gm sweet chilli sauce
  • 2 small garlic cloves, crushed
Instructions:
  • Place the noodles in a large heatproof bowl and cover them with boiling water. Let them stand for 2 minutes, then separate the noodles with a fork and drain.
  • Heat a wok over high heat. Add 2 teaspoons oil and swirl to coat. Stir-fry half of the pork for 2 to 3 minutes until browned. Transfer to a bowl and cover to keep warm. Repeat with the remaining 2 teaspoons oil and pork. Remove wok from heat and wipe clean.
  • 1. Preheat the wok over high heat, then add the remaining oil, swirling it to coat the wok. 2. Add the onion, capsicum, and carrot, and stir-fry for 3 minutes until the onion is just tender. 3. Next, add the mushrooms and broccolini, and continue to stir for 2 minutes until the broccolini is just tender.
  • Add the pork back to the wok along with noodles, sauces, garlic, and 2 tablespoons of water. Stir-fry until everything is heated through. Serve and enjoy!
